Coordinating transactions for domain names administered using a domain name portfolio

A method for coordinating transactions for domain names to register a plurality of domain names with a domain name portfolio stored in a storage, such that each of the domain names in a plurality of domain names belongs to only the domain name portfolio as a unique member of the domain name portfolio; associate a portfolio account with the domain name portfolio, the portfolio account configured for managing a pool of funds available for use in payment of the transactions for said each of the domain names of the plurality of domain names; receive credit payment instructions attributed to the portfolio account, the credit payment instructions containing a credit payment amount; record the credit payment amount against the pool of funds in order to increase a level of the pool of funds; receive debit payment instructions associated with a domain name of the domain name portfolio and domain name transaction information associated with the transaction for the domain name; record the debit payment amount against the pool of funds in order to decrease the level of the pool of funds; and generate and send a periodic report over the network detailing the level of the pool of funds and the transaction applied against two or more of the domain names as members of the domain name portfolio.

Methods and apparatuses for charging of electric vehicles

A method for controlling a charge transfer of an electric vehicle using an electric vehicle charging station, a mobile device, and a cloud server is disclosed. The method includes: receiving, at a mobile device, a message for an electric vehicle of a user from the electric vehicle charging station, wherein a user of the mobile device is associated with the electric vehicle to be charged; sending, from the mobile device, the message for the electric vehicle of the user to the cloud server, wherein the charge transfer request relayed from the mobile device includes identification information; in response to a charging control signal being authorized using identification information received from the mobile device, receiving the charging control signal from the cloud server at the mobile device to be forwarded to the electric vehicle charging station, wherein the charging control signal is configured to adjust a charging parameter at the electric vehicle charging station.

DISTRIBUTING TRANSACTION BASED REWARDS TO USER DESIGNATED BENEFICIARIES

A system and method enable participants of a program to specify beneficiaries/recipients to receive a percentage of the rewards earned by such participation. For example, cashback rewards for both physical and virtual debit and credit card transactions earned by the cardholder may be issued to the party specified as a beneficiary/recipient. In some embodiments, the subject technology may be tied to an online host platform which runs the application process, the card transaction tracking process, and rewards distribution process.

SYSTEMS AND METHODS FOR CREDIT APPROVAL USING GEOGRAPHIC DATA

A method is provided comprising receiving, at a first node, transactional data associated with a consumer (wherein the first node comprises a processor and a tangible, non-transitory memory), receiving, at the first node, a credit approval request associated with the consumer, wherein the credit approval request is associated with a proposed transaction, determining, by the first node, whether the transactional data conforms with the proposed transaction, and at least one of approving and denying the credit approval request in response to the determination.

INTEGRATED MOBILE WALLET SYSTEMS AND METHODS

Systems and methods for facilitating card transactions via a mobile wallet on a user's mobile device are described. More particularly, the present disclosure relates to the use of codes with network tokens for validation during payment processing. The codes may be transmitted optically (e.g., by presenting a two-dimensional barcode or three-dimensional barcode on a display of the mobile device that is scanned by a POS terminal) or wirelessly (e.g., via near-field communication (“NFC”), Bluetooth®, Wi-Fi®, etc.). The mobile wallet is implemented on the user's mobile device (e.g., the user's smartphone) and is associated with a financial institution. The mobile wallet may utilize credit and debit cards issued by the financial institution or by another financial institution. Generally, the mobile wallet system utilizes host card emulation via a network-generated token that is processed by the network to complete the contemplated transaction.

TRANSFERS USING CREDIT ACCOUNTS

Disclosed are various embodiments for transfers using credit accounts. A request to send a specified amount of funds from a specified credit account to a recipient is received from a first client device. A transaction identifier for the request to send the specified amount of funds to the recipient is requested from the computing device. A first notification is sent to a second client device, wherein the first notification comprises the transaction identifier and the second client device is associated with the recipient. A second notification is received from the second client device that the recipient has accepted the specified amount of funds. A funds transfer is then initiated to the monetary account for the specified amount of funds.
